Private Ambulances

The majority of the UK’s ambulances are run by the NHS. However, there are a number of private ambulance firms operating around the UK. Some people may prefer to use private ambulance services because they may offer a more personal and flexible service than the NHS and insurance firms and event organisers often use private ambulance services so that they can have an ambulance on stand-by at all times.

Who uses private ambulances?

Private ambulances serve both NHS and private hospitals, as well as providing transport for individual private patients. Private ambulances are often used to transport people to clinics and hospitals and they can also be found at large sporting events and entertainment venues.

Private ambulances can be supplied with medical professionals if the client wishes. If they are simply being used for transportation medical staff will usually not be required. Most private firms can supply private ambulances at short notice and it is usually possible for clients to travel to any destination.

Some private firms also have air ambulances, as well as traditional road vehicles.

What services do private ambulance firms offer?

Different ambulance firms may offer different services but most offer a comprehensive range of services including accident and emergency services, high dependency services, event cover and patient transport.

Private firms provide trained medical staff and can usually offer a choice of vehicles.
